Versions in this module Expand all Collapse all v23 v23.0.0 Nov 18, 2019 Changes in this version + type Build struct + Created tcclient.Time + EventID string + EventType string + Organization string + Repository string + Sha string + State string + TaskGroupID string + Updated tcclient.Time + type BuildsResponse struct + Builds []Build + ContinuationToken string + type CreateCommentRequest struct + Body string + type CreateStatusRequest struct + Context string + Description string + State string + Target_URL string + type Github tcclient.Client + func New(credentials *tcclient.Credentials, rootURL string) *Github + func NewFromEnv() *Github + func (github *Github) Badge(owner, repo, branch string) error + func (github *Github) Builds(continuationToken, limit, organization, repository, sha string) (*BuildsResponse, error) + func (github *Github) CreateComment(owner, repo, number string, payload *CreateCommentRequest) error + func (github *Github) CreateStatus(owner, repo, sha string, payload *CreateStatusRequest) error + func (github *Github) GithubWebHookConsumer() error + func (github *Github) Latest(owner, repo, branch string) error + func (github *Github) Ping() error + func (github *Github) Repository(owner, repo string) (*RepositoryResponse, error) + type GithubGUID string + type RepositoryResponse struct + Installed bool + type UnknownGithubGUID string Other modules containing this package github.com/taskcluster/taskcluster/clients/client-go/v14 github.com/taskcluster/taskcluster/clients/client-go/v15 github.com/taskcluster/taskcluster/clients/client-go/v16 github.com/taskcluster/taskcluster/clients/client-go/v17 github.com/taskcluster/taskcluster/clients/client-go/v18 github.com/taskcluster/taskcluster/clients/client-go/v19 github.com/taskcluster/taskcluster/clients/client-go/v20 github.com/taskcluster/taskcluster/clients/client-go/v21 github.com/taskcluster/taskcluster/clients/client-go/v22 github.com/taskcluster/taskcluster/clients/client-go/v24 github.com/taskcluster/taskcluster/v25 github.com/taskcluster/taskcluster/v26 github.com/taskcluster/taskcluster/v27 github.com/taskcluster/taskcluster/v28 github.com/taskcluster/taskcluster/v29 github.com/taskcluster/taskcluster/v30 github.com/taskcluster/taskcluster/v31 github.com/taskcluster/taskcluster/v32 github.com/taskcluster/taskcluster/v33 github.com/taskcluster/taskcluster/v34 github.com/taskcluster/taskcluster/v35 github.com/taskcluster/taskcluster/v36 github.com/taskcluster/taskcluster/v37 github.com/taskcluster/taskcluster/v38 github.com/taskcluster/taskcluster/v39 github.com/taskcluster/taskcluster/v40 github.com/taskcluster/taskcluster/v41 github.com/taskcluster/taskcluster/v42 github.com/taskcluster/taskcluster/v43 github.com/taskcluster/taskcluster/v44 github.com/taskcluster/taskcluster/v45 github.com/taskcluster/taskcluster/v46 github.com/taskcluster/taskcluster/v47 github.com/taskcluster/taskcluster/v48 github.com/taskcluster/taskcluster/v49 github.com/taskcluster/taskcluster/v50 github.com/taskcluster/taskcluster/v51 github.com/taskcluster/taskcluster/v52 github.com/taskcluster/taskcluster/v53 github.com/taskcluster/taskcluster/v54 github.com/taskcluster/taskcluster/v55 github.com/taskcluster/taskcluster/v56 github.com/taskcluster/taskcluster/v57 github.com/taskcluster/taskcluster/v58 github.com/taskcluster/taskcluster/v59 github.com/taskcluster/taskcluster/v60 github.com/taskcluster/taskcluster/v61 github.com/taskcluster/taskcluster/v62 github.com/taskcluster/taskcluster/v63 github.com/taskcluster/taskcluster/v64